Kevin Kline Embraces Life with No Regrets in the ‘American Classic’ Trailer from MGM+
MGM+ has released the official trailer for its upcoming comedy series American Classic, featuring a star-studded cast that includes Kevin Kline, Laura Linney, and Jon Tenney.
In the series, Kline portrays Richard Bean, a Broadway star facing a public meltdown following a harsh review. The narrative follows his return to the family theater where he first discovered his talent.
Upon his return, Richard’s erratic behavior triggers crises among his family and friends, including his ex-girlfriend, now the town’s mayor (played by Linney), who is married to his brother (Tenney). The drama unfolds as Richard grapples with past decisions and rekindled emotions, delving into the complexities of family ties and aspirations in the world of theater. Each season will center on a different production by Richard Bean, highlighting the intricate dynamics of the Bean family and the transformative effect of artistic expression.
The cast also features Len Cariou, Nell Verlaque, Jessica Hecht, Tony Shalhoub, Ajay Friese, Billy Carter, Elise Kibler, Jane Alexander, Stephen Spinella, and Aaron Tveit.

Co-created by Michael Hoffman and Bob Martin, American Classic is produced by Fifth Season in partnership with Mar-Key Pictures and Likely Story, along with Anonymous Content. Executive producers include Hoffman, Martin, Ellen Fairey, and non-writing EPs Leslie Urdang, Anthony Bregman, Miriam Mintz, Kline, Linney, and Tenney, with Garrett Kemble, Kevin Cotter, Todd Sharp, and Jill Arthur also serving in that capacity. David Levine assumes the role of Co-Executive Producer.
The eight-episode series is set to premiere with two episodes on Sunday, March 1, followed by weekly installments leading up to the series finale on Sunday, April 12.
